Abstract

A display device can include a lower substrate made of a transparent conducting oxide or an oxide semiconductor, a first inorganic insulating layer disposed on the lower substrate, a planarization layer disposed on the first inorganic insulating layer, a light-emitting element disposed on the planarization layer, and a sealing substrate disposed on the first inorganic insulating layer, the planarization layer, and the light-emitting element. The display device can further include a back cover disposed on the sealing substrate and having a plurality of opening portions, and a roller part configured to wind or unwind the back cover. An end of the first inorganic insulating layer can be disposed inward from an end of the sealing substrate.

Claims (63)

1 . A display device comprising:

a lower substrate made of a transparent conducting oxide or an oxide semiconductor;

a first inorganic insulating layer disposed on the lower substrate;

a planarization layer disposed on the first inorganic insulating layer;

a light-emitting element disposed on the planarization layer;

a sealing substrate disposed on the first inorganic insulating layer, the planarization layer, and the light-emitting element;

a back cover disposed on the sealing substrate and having a plurality of opening portions; and

a roller part configured to wind or unwind the back cover,

wherein an end of the first inorganic insulating layer is disposed inward from an end of the sealing substrate,

wherein the back cover comprises:

a first support area;

a ductile area extending from the first support area and having the plurality of opening portions; and

a second support area extending from the ductile area and fastened to the roller part,

wherein a boundary between the ductile area and the second support area overlaps the sealing substrate, and

wherein the boundary between the ductile area and the second support area is positioned further inside than the end of the sealing substrate.
